2669530 - Backup / dump database fails "Pathname parameter must specify an absolute pathname" - SAP ASE

Symptom

  • While running ASE database backups via a script, following error is received:

Backup Server session id is: 6. Use this value when executing the 'sp_volchanged' system stored procedure after fulfilling any volume change request from the Backup Server.
Backup Server: 3.17.2.2: Pathname parameter must specify an absolute pathname. Rejected value: (unreachable)/ASE-16_0/install
Msg 8009, Level 16, State 1:
Server 'SID', Line 1:
Error encountered by Backup Server. Please refer to Backup Server messages for details. 

  • ASE database server needs to be restarted in order to get the backups working again.

Environment

  • SAP Adaptive Server Enterprise (ASE) 15.7 for Business Suite
  • SAP Adaptive Server Enterprise (ASE) 16.0 for Business Suite
  • SAP NetWeaver (NW) - All versions 
  • SAP Adaptive Server Enterprise (ASE) 15.7
  • SAP Adaptive Server Enterprise (ASE) 16.0
